The NCREC: Your Real Estate Lifeguard

Imagine a beach where there are no lifeguards. Sounds scary, right? That’s kind of what the real estate sector would be like without the NCREC. This commission is specifically tasked with enforcing real estate laws and regulations throughout North Carolina. Its purpose? To make sure that all parties involved—buyers, sellers, agents, and brokers—are playing by the rules.

But what exactly does the NCREC do? They oversee the licensing of real estate agents and brokers, ensuring everyone on the field has all the necessary credentials. Think of it as the agency that sorts the wheat from the chaff. This is vital because nobody wants a rookie trying to navigate a multi-million dollar deal!

Transparency is Key: What Goes on Behind the Scenes?

Beyond licensing, the NCREC is responsible for investigating complaints against licensees. Let's paint a picture here: imagine you bought your dream home only to discover the agent didn't disclose some major issues. Frustrating, right? That’s where the NCREC steps in, acting as an impartial referee to ensure that the playing field remains level and fair.

And how do they maintain transparency and compliance? This is where regulations come into play. Established laws governing real estate transactions create the backbone of ethical practices. The NCREC ensures these laws are not just words on paper, but actionable guidelines that all participants must adhere to.

Other Players in the Game: Where Do They Fit?

Now, don't get me wrong, other agencies and authorities play their roles too. The Governor of North Carolina, for example, can influence broader state policies, yet they don’t deal with the nitty-gritty of real estate laws. It’s akin to having a great coach for a football team who inspires the players but doesn’t call fouls on the field.

Similarly, the Department of Justice tackles everything from criminal cases to civil rights, but they don’t zoom in specifically on real estate regulations. That's a more comprehensive view that encompasses a variety of areas, leaving the specialized tasks of real estate enforcement to our friend, the NCREC.

As for local housing authorities, they focus on public housing and development-related issues; they ensure that everyone has a roof over their heads but don't concern themselves with regulatory enforcement in the real estate realm as extensively as the NCREC does. Their efforts are important, of course, but the complexities of real estate transactions call for a dedicated team with a laser focus.
